The BSD licenses preserve our copyright, and in that sense it's just as
good as the GPL is.

What the BSD license does not do is force derivative works to be as free
as OpenDKIM is. Someone could build something proprietary based on it and
only needs to include our copyright notice; there's no obligation to
contribute any improvements back to the community.

Are you okay with leaving it that way?
